It wasn't only the crippling aspiration to own an Apple iPhone that forced 19-year-old Kunal Chandgude to jump to his death from a cliff in Maharashtra's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ar. A family dispute following the death of his elder brother and the fraught relationship between his parents might have also contributed to pushing the teen over the edge, sources said.
The incident on Friday wasn't Kunal's first suicide bid. He had attempted to die by suicide last year from the same cliff.
Police were then successful in persuading the teen to drop the idea of ending his life. This time, however, they failed.
The father, Murlidhar, fell into the 250-foot-deep gorge trying to save Kunal, and the heartbroken mother, Sangeeta, jumped into it -- both died on the spot along with their second son.
Per the sources, the family dispute began after the couple lost their elder son to a disease six years ago.
The father, who worked as a driver, immersed himself in work. He would reportedly not come home for several months at a stretch.
Two days before the suicide, he returned home, triggering fights.
Police said Kunal had purchased an iPhone but wasn't able to pay its instalments. He and his father argued about this, after which the teen ran to the cliff at around 10 am.

What Happened At The Cliff
Several videos showed Kunal standing on the edge of the cliff. His mother begged, pleaded, and stepped forward to try to pull him back, then moved away to make sure he didn't get startled and lose his balance.
She and her husband both beseeched Kunal to step away and promised they would solve whatever problems he had.
He didn't budge.
"Mom, no one listens to me. I have no interest in living. There is no solution for my life; nothing is going to get better," Kunal told them.
Many of the onlookers also promised to buy him an iPhone.
As this went on for 3 hours, Kunal's father grabbed his hand to force him to safety. Both, however, lost their balance and fell to their deaths. Within seconds, Sangeeta, unable to bear the shock, died by suicide.

Sangeeta's Cryptic Post
Sangeeta Chandgude's social media posts also hinted at tension within the family.
She had a YouTube channel with over 29,000 subscribers.
"You took away my and my son's rights over property. You never allowed brothers and parents to unite. You destroyed my happy family. You poisoned my family... You separated my son from his parents. This sin... your next seven generations will suffer. This is my curse," she said in a recent video.
Police are investigating who Sangeeta was referring to.
